Homeowners spend between $850 and $3,200 to repair driveways depending on damage severity, with crack sealing projects averaging $450–$900 for 200-linear-foot treatments, asphalt patching ranging $1,100–$2,400 for moderate pothole clusters, and full resurfacing costing $2,200–$5,800 for typical two-car driveways.

Our Driveway Repair Cost Calculator Methodology

Cost per square foot varies by repair type (crack sealing $0.50–$1.25/sq ft, patching $3–$7/sq ft, resurfacing $2–$5/sq ft) multiplied by driveway area, plus equipment mobilization ($150–$400) and material surcharges for sealants or asphalt mix.

Key Assumptions:

  • Assumes standard residential driveway dimensions (400–800 sq ft typical)
  • Labor rates reflect metropolitan averages ($65–$95/hour for skilled masons)
  • Does not include full removal or substrate reconstruction beyond 4-inch depth
Accuracy: Estimates apply to mild-to-moderate climate zones; freeze-thaw regions may require specialized crack routing or subsurface drainage corrections that increase costs by 20–35%.

Driveway repair costs $500-$3,000 for most projects. Asphalt crack filling runs $0.50-$1.50 per linear foot, patching costs $2-$6 per square foot, and full resurfacing costs $3-$7 per square foot. Concrete driveway repair averages $4-$12 per square foot for crack sealing and leveling. For a standard two-car driveway (400-600 sqft), expect $800-$2,500 for surface repairs. Major structural repairs like sub-base replacement cost $8-$15 per square foot.
Repair if damage is cosmetic — hairline cracks under 1/2 inch, minor settling, or surface wear covering less than 25% of the area. Replace if you see alligator cracking (interconnected cracks forming a grid pattern), deep potholes, widespread heaving from frost or tree roots, or drainage problems from improper slope. Rule of thumb: if repair costs exceed 30-40% of full replacement cost, replacement is the better long-term investment. Asphalt driveways last 15-20 years; concrete lasts 25-30 years with proper maintenance.
Professionally applied rubberized crack sealant typically lasts 3–5 years in moderate climates, though UV exposure and freeze-thaw cycles can reduce longevity to 2–3 years in northern states. Hot-pour sealants outperform cold-pour DIY products by 40–60% in durability studies.
Mixing materials creates thermal expansion mismatches and adhesion failures within 6–18 months. Concrete patches require Portland cement-based compounds that bond chemically to existing slabs, while asphalt needs tack coat and compaction. The $200–$400 saved upfront often leads to $1,200–$2,000 in full-section replacement when the hybrid repair delaminates.
